House. Comm. on Commerce and Manufactures. Report, 1858
|
|
1858 Report of the Committee on Commerce and Manufactures which examined the affairs of the Board of Health of New Orleans, and the Resident Physician at Quarantine Station. While finding expenditures properly indicated in the books, the committee made various recommendations to reduce expenditures and onerous taxation. (Digitized from a microfilm copy of titles originally held by the Library of Congress).
